EMBROIDERY

This classic – and classy – decoration method creates designs by stitching together yarn or thread. For company names or corporate logos, embroidery is a great fit for clients who want apparel with an air or prestige or don't want branding to fade over time. However, even one of the most time-honored decoration traditions has some new tricks up its sleeve, like these innovative techniques.

Multiple Placements

One logo can only go so far. Increase exposure and impressions by embroidering multiple locations on each garment, resulting in branding that's seen from all angles. This is a great option for official event sponsorships, as you can embroider all the companies purchasing the apparel. Or, use this strategy to draw attention to sustainable items by adding a second placement featuring a recycle symbol or eco-friendly message.

Monogramming

Let's get personal. Instead of stitching the company logo across the board, opt for custom monogrammed garments featuring the individual recipient's name. That personal touch won't go unnoticed and will make end-users more likely to wear their apparel. After all, who doesn't feel special when receiving something customized with their name? This method is also useful to identify different departments on company uniforms.
